Blackburn with Darwen Lib Dems announce local candidates3.48.23pm BST (GMT +0100) Wed 4th Apr 2007
The local Liberal Democrats are mounting one of their biggest ever campaigns to oust Labour from control of Blackburn with Darwen Council. Liberal Democrat Leader, Cllr David Foster said," We are fielding our strongest ever line up of candidates and we are expecting to make significant gains this year to build on our growth over the past few years. The candidates are: Audley - Salim Makda Bastwell - Musa Haldarvi Beardwood with Lammack - Gill Askew Corporation Park - Ajaib Hussain Earcroft - Stephen Simpson Fernhurst - Brian Morris Higher Croft - Cllr Fred Gollop Little Harwood - Imtiaz Patel Livesey with Pleasington - Jessie Hickmott Marsh House - Simon Huggill Meadowhead - Ray Askew Mill Hill - Cllr Alan Dean North Turton with Tockholes - Anthony Holt Queen's Park - Cllr Yusuf Sidat Shadsworth with Whitebirk - Denise Zahran Sudell - Cllr Roy Davies Sunnyhurst - Kevin Saint Wensley Fold - Tariq Mahmood
